Angela Vincent Obituary
Angela "Angie" Puleo Vincent, 86, of Lake Panasoffkee, Florida, and long-time resident of Tampa, Florida, died October 28, 2024. She was born on September 25, 1938, the daughter of Thomas and Nancy Puleo of Tampa, Florida. Angie was a loving... Read Angela Vincent's Obituary
